Online Game, Real-World Cheating

Cheaters like to accumulate virtual stuff so that they can sell it for a quick profit. They take advantage of programming bugs in online games to “dupe” items (creating value from scratch), level up (gain experience quickly without actually playing), and carry out other exploits. Incidentally, a WoW virtual-world virus recently caused massive character extinction by exploiting a code problem.
